1922 The Diary of a Coal Digger In Non-Union Mines UWM IWW Powers Hapgood Vietnam War the importance of gum massageThis is a vintage original 1922 first edition booklet on trade union organizing in the non union coal fields of Central and Western Pennsylvania. The title page reads: IN NON UNION MINES The Diary Of A Coal Digger In Central Pennsylvania August September, 1921 By Powers Hapgood Member of the U. M. W. of A. Published by Bureau of Industrial Research 289 Fourth Avenue New York 50 Cents a copy This book is 48 pages plus the covers measuring about 9 x 6.
